Packet loss is when your ISP fails to receive and transmit data packets to and from the requested destination. This allows for efficient and reliable data transmission, as it allows the data to be transmitted in small increments rather than sending all data simultaneously. They are reassembled at the destination device using the information in the header. Packets are divided into smaller units at the source device and transmitted over the network. They are small and transmitted using protocols such as TCP (transmission control protocol) or UDP (user datagram protocol). Packets transmit data between devices on a network, such as computers, routers, and servers. It consists of a header containing information about the packet and a payload, which is the actual data being transmitted. The program uses Sam Knows White boxes to record information about the quality of your connection, such as speed, packet loss, latency and drop outs. The Australian Competition and Consumer Commission (ACCC) has launched the Measuring Broadband Australia program in order to better understand how Australians are experiencing internet performance in their homes.
